Last week, the clinic closed on Friday and Saturday due to what the Nova Scotia Health called “water-related issues”. It was closed again Monday but NSH said it will reopen Tuesday as the site has adjusted scheduling to help manage patient volumes. The health authority said due to ongoing plumbing work, fewer booths will be available which means patients should expect longer wait times than usual.
